Calendula (Calendula officinalis)

Nomenclature & Taxonomic Classification

  • Botanical Binomial: Calendula officinalis L.
  • Family: Asteraceae
  • Common Name(s): Calendula, Marigold, Pot Marigold, Marybud
  • Parts Used: Dried whole ray florets / flower heads.

Botanical Description, Habitat & Sustainability

  • Physical Description: * Growth Habit: Hardy, branching annual or biennial herb growing up to 30–60 cm tall.
    • Morphology: Angular, hairy stems; alternate, spatulate or oblong, pale green leaves with entire margins. Produces bright yellow to deep orange terminal daisy-like flower heads ($3–5\text{ cm}$ wide) with aromatic, resinous involucral bracts.
  • Habitat & Cultivation: Native to Southern Europe and the Mediterranean region; widely cultivated globally in temperate zones. Prefers full sun and well-drained, fertile soil.
  • Sustainability Status: Highly abundant cultivated agricultural crop; completely secure.

Energetics & Traditional Actions

  • Western Tissue States: Corrects Irritation (cools inflamed tissues), Damp/Relaxation (mildly astringes boggy sheets), and Torpor/Stagnation (moves localized lymphatic fluids).
  • Traditional Vector:
    • Ayurveda: Rasa (Taste): Tikta (Bitter), Kashaya (Astringent) | Virya (Energy): Sheeta (Cooling) | Vipaka (Post-Digestive Effect): Katu (Pungent) | Dosha Modulation: Pacifies Pitta and Kapha; can elevate Vata.
    • Traditional Chinese Medicine: Temperature: Neutral to Slightly Cool | Taste: Bitter, Slightly Sweet | Organ Meridians Entered: Liver, Heart, Spleen
  • Historical Folk Use: Extensively used in European medieval medicine as a vulnerability agent for chronic skin ulcers, poorly healing wounds, and as an internal remedy to comfort the heart and clear periodic fevers.

Phytochemistry & Pharmacological Dynamics

  • Primary Phytochemicals: Triterpene alcohols (faradiol esters); flavonoids (quercetin, rutin); carotenoids (lutein, beta-carotene); volatile oils; polysaccharides; resin.
  • Mechanism of Action: > The lipophilic triterpene esters (especially faradiol) exert strong topical anti-inflammatory actions by downregulating leukocyte infiltration and blocking arachidonic acid metabolism. Carotenoids and flavonoids act as potent local antioxidants, scavenging free radicals to shield cellular structures. Polysaccharides stimulate phagocytosis and macrophage activity, while local application accelerates granulation tissue formatting, collagen deposition, and re-epithelialization in damaged dermal layers.

Clinical Applications & Indications

  • Primary Indications: Topical wounds, minor burns, scalds, radiation-induced dermatitis, atopic eczema, diaper rash, and post-surgical scars. Internally indicated for gastrointestinal mucous membrane inflammation (gastritis, peptic ulcers, inflammatory bowel conditions).
  • Secondary Indications: Swollen lymph nodes, chronic pelvic congestion, and as a localized wash for aphthous stomatitis or vaginal candidiasis.
  • Modern Clinical Evidence: Randomized controlled clinical trials confirm that topical application of Calendula ointment significantly reduces the incidence and severity of acute dermatitis in cancer patients undergoing radiation therapy compared to standard pharmaceutical creams.

Preparation, Dosing & Extraction Matrix

  • Optimal Menstruum & Extraction Guidelines: Resins and triterpenes require high-percentage ethanol (70–90% EtOH) or fixed oils for optimal extraction. Water-soluble polysaccharides and flavonoids can be captured via hot aqueous infusion.

Standard Dosage Parameters

Delivery MethodStandard Clinical DosageFrequency / Administration
Infusion1–3 grams dried flower per 250 mLSteeped covered 15 mins, 3x daily internally or as a compress
Tincture (1:5, 70% EtOH)2–5 mLThree times daily in water
Infused Oil / Salve10–20% infused oil in baseApplied locally to clean, affected skin 2–4x daily
Succus (Fresh Juice)2–5 mLExpressed juice preserved in alcohol; taken for ulcers

Safety Profile, Contraindications & Drug Interactions

  • Contraindications: Contraindicated in individuals with known severe hypersensitivity or anaphylaxis to other members of the Asteraceae family.
  • Side Effects & Toxicity Thresholds: Exceptionally safe with no known systemic toxicity. Rare contact dermatitis may occur in sensitive individuals. Do not apply raw salves over deep, uncleaned puncture wounds.
  • Pharmaceutical Cross-Interactions: * Enzyme Alterations: None significantly noted.
    • Additive Pathways: May enhance the effects of topical anti-inflammatory agents.
